The 1911 census for Burley, listed by address, is now on the Burley websitehttp://www.burley-in-wharfedale.org/ look under the History section.
An amazing piece of work by Bill Howson and the Burley Local History Group.
Even if your house wasn't built then, it's worth a look just to see the occupations and origins of the people living in Burley at the time.
My favourites so far are the Grimaldi family of Organ Grinders, living in Back Lane, and all born in Italy!
